The Mental-Health Crisis on Campus

American college students are in the midst of a mental-health crisis, with suicide the second-leading cause of death among them. How can colleges prioritize suicide prevention, de-escalation, and postvention strategies?

To discuss this urgent issue, The Chronicle is assembling a panel of experts in a virtual forum to examine how colleges can respond to the increased need for mental-health support on campus, including such questions as:

  • How has the pandemic exacerbated college students’ already-growing struggles with mental health?
  • How are strained campus counseling centers meeting the demands of students with unprecedented levels of anxiety and depression?
  • What strategies can campus counseling centers employ to help prevent future tragedies?
